Why Life Insurance Costs More for Smokers
When you apply for coverage, insurers use your health history, habits, and lifestyle to assign you a risk
category. Because smoking increases risks of cancer, heart disease, and other health issues, smokers almost always pay higher premiums.
But here’s the good news:
Some carriers treat light smokers better than heavy smokers.
Occasional cigar smokers may still qualify for “Standard” or better rates.
Smokeless tobacco users (dip, Zyn, On!, VELO) are sometimes rated differently.
According to the Life Insurance Fact Book 2024, nicotine use remains one of the top three underwriting factors that increase premiums — but companies don’t all treat smokers the same way.

Tips to Get the Best Life Insurance Rates as a Smoker
Be Honest: Don’t try to hide smoking. Most insurers test with urine or blood samples. Lying can void your policy.
Consider Term Life: Term life insurance is usually cheaper and lets you lock in a rate now.
Shop Around: Rates vary dramatically between insurers. A broker like LifeStein can do the shopping for you.
Quit if Possible: Many companies will reclassify you as a non-smoker after 12–24 months of quitting.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I get life insurance if I smoke cigarettes daily?
Yes. Every major life insurer offers coverage, but your premiums will be higher than a non-smoker.
Do occasional cigar smokers pay smoker rates?
It depends. Some companies allow 1–2 cigars per month without classifying you as a smoker.
